glbindvertexarray
GLBINDVERTEXARRAY(3G) OpenGL Manual GLBINDVERTEXARRAY(3G)
NAME
glBindVertexArray - bind a vertex array object
C SPECIFICATION
void glBindVertexArray(GLuint array);
PARAMETERS
array
Specifies the name of the vertex array to bind.
DESCRIPTION
glBindVertexArray binds the vertex array object with name array. array is the name of a vertex array object previously returned from a
call to glGenVertexArrays(), or zero to break the existing vertex array object binding.
If no vertex array object with name array exists, one is created when array is first bound. If the bind is successful no change is made to
the state of the vertex array object, and any previous vertex array object binding is broken.
ERRORS
GL_INVALID_OPERATION is generated if array is not zero or the name of a vertex array object previously returned from a call to
glGenVertexArrays().
SEE ALSO
glGenVertexArrays(), glDeleteVertexArrays()glVertexAttribPointer()glEnableVertexAttribArray()
